I have been doing 3 color analysis and am using a FITC staining antibody that is
staining very strongly and emmiting very strongly (up to the 4th log) in FL1. When I
have a FL1 vs FL3 plot, as the FL1 positivity goes higher down the X access the dots
curve upward in FL-3 reaching at the highest end of FL1 staining up to the 2nd log in
FL3. Is there a way to appropriately compensate FL3-FL1 since this is unavailable on
the standard FACScan software so that I do not see this and can accurately evaluate
the molecule actually stained for in FL3.
